On average across the year,
no, Norway is not hotter than
Cicero, Illinois
.
Norway has an average temperature of 7°C/45°F and Cicero, Illinois has an average temperature of 11°C/52°F.
Norway's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 20°C/68°F, which is not hotter than Cicero, Illinois's hottest month (also July, with an average maximum temperature of 30°C/86°F).
On average across the year, yes, Norway is colder than Cicero, Illinois . Norway has an average minimum temperature of 4°C/39°F and Cicero, Illinois has an average minimum temperature of 7°C/45°F.
On average across the year,
no, Norway has less rain than
Cicero, Illinois. Norway has an average annual rainfall of 791mm and Cicero, Illinois has an average annual rainfall of 1222mm.
Norway's wettest month is October, with an average monthly rainfall of 93mm, which is drier than Cicero, Illinois's wettest month (May, with an average monthly rainfall of 162mm).
